Beowulf Part I Only - Grendel's Mom Absent
|
This account of the Beowulf saga ends with the feast in the mead hall in honor of Beowulf, which amounts to roughly the first third of the entire epic. Benjamin Bagby pulls off a feat easily the equal of the hero he celebrates. Bagby creates the illusion of someone spontaneously telling, in his native tongue (Old English), an astonishing story for the first time, all the while effortlessly accompanying himself on a 6-string harp. Swimming seven days in turbulent seas to hunt down and decapitate a sea monster is child's play compared to this. Bagby's convincing facial expressions and impressively powerful and varied baritone voice enrich the experience.
